This antique claret jug is presented to you in perfect condition.

Made by famous silversmiths James Dixon and Sons in the 1910s, it is made from silver plate and glass.

The silver plate mount has a handsome design with simple, elegant sinuous lines. The plating remains in perfect condition. The heavy glass vessel has tactile surface with soft moulding to each edge. The glass is crystal clear and without any damage or milking.

A fantastic example of an Edwardian claret jug.

MAKER: James Dixon
DATE; c. 1910
ORIGIN: England (Sheffield)
MATERIAL: Silver Plate, Glass
HEIGHT: 25 cm / 10 inches
WIDTH (inc. handle): 15 cm / 6 inches
DEPTH: 11 cm / 4 inches
